Today, host Chef Carla Contreras is joined by Jen and Vero Zeano of JZD, a Latina empowerment brand creating products to empower our community through nostalgia, remembering our roots, and celebrating the beauty of being Latina. In this episode, we discuss how the couple built their amazing company, how great it is to work in a family business, and the importance of mental health.
The JZD brand began to take off when their product messages went viral, first “My heart goes bidi bidi bom bom” then “LATINA POWER.” Jen and Vero share how they built JZD one small step at a time and then reinvested each success back into the business. Their commitment to going the extra mile in connecting with amazing Latina celebrities, like Aimee Carrero, to not only increase revenue but also spread their powerful messages is truly admirable. They’ve been able to translate their personal experiences into uplifting branding for their entire community, and it’s truly no wonder that JZD is one of the best in the biz.
